Engine rotating meter

1. An engine rotating meter comprising:
- a wave receiving section which receives an electromagnetic wave generated by an ignition system of an engine, the wave receiving section configured to be positioned at or near components of the ignition system;
an antenna which induces and detects the electromagnetic wave generated by the ignition system and received by the wave receiving section, the antenna being electrically coupled to the wave receiving section;
a measurement processing circuit which measures an engine speed based on a pulse formed from the electromagnetic wave detected by the antenna;
a level adjusting circuit, coupled to an intermediate point of a circuit between the antenna and the measurement processing circuit, to adjust a level of the pulse; and
a manual input mechanism disposed on a main body of the engine rotating meter which enables manual adjustments to the level adjusting circuit to maintain the pulseto a level suitable for performing the measurement processing of the engine speed.

Abstract
A level adjusting circuit which adjusts input pulses from an antenna to a level suitable for determining the number of engine revolutions, is connected in a circuit that connects the antenna with a determining circuit. An optimum adjustment of the determination level by manual operation allows the pulses inputted to the determining circuit to be precisely determined at all times.
